Microchip TC4424EPA is a dual 3 A MOSFET gate driver with Schmitt trigger inputs and inverting/non-inverting buffer outputs in an 8-pin PDIP package. It drives high-side and low-side MOSFETs with fast switching for DC-DC converters, motor drives, and high-frequency switching circuits. Applications

The TC4424EPA is designed for driving power MOSFETs and IGBTs in switching power supplies, DC-DC converters, and motor control circuits where high peak gate current is required for fast switching transitions. Its dual-channel configuration with Schmitt trigger inputs makes it suitable for half-bridge and full-bridge driver stages in industrial inverters, synchronous rectifiers, and class-D audio amplifiers.

Frequently Asked Questions

What peak gate drive current does TC4424EPA deliver, and how does this affect MOSFET switching speed?

The TC4424EPA delivers up to 3 A peak output current per channel, which rapidly charges and discharges MOSFET gate capacitance. For a MOSFET with 10 nC gate charge, a 3 A driver can complete gate transitions in approximately 3 ns, enabling high switching frequencies in DC-DC converters and reducing switching losses in power stages operating above 100 kHz.

How do the Schmitt trigger inputs on TC4424EPA improve performance in electrically noisy motor drive environments?

The Schmitt trigger inputs of the TC4424EPA provide hysteresis that rejects noise spikes on the control signal lines, typically with a hysteresis band of several hundred millivolts. In motor drive applications where switching transients couple onto PWM signal wires, this prevents false triggering of the gate driver and protects against shoot-through conditions in H-bridge configurations.
